2. καρπ-εύω · karp-euō — LSJ
enjoy the fruits of, χώραν Hyp. Fr. 107, IG 9(1).693.3 (Corc.), cf. Plb. 10.28.3: generally, profit by, Gal. 9.790: abs., SIG 1044.18 (Halic., iv/iii B.C.):— Med., Supp.Epigr. 3.378B30 (Delph., ii/i B.C.).
